5 votes

Quelle version de gcc est présente sur Mountain Lion ?

Je suis impatient de migrer mon code c++ vers C++11, ce qui pourrait nécessiter au moins g++ 4.6. Quel est donc le GCC installé sur Mountain Lion ?

3voto

iGameRam Points 562

Mountain Lion n'est pas livré avec GCC, mais vous pouvez installer GCC 4.7 . Je l'ai fait sur ma machine.

2voto

Oskar Points 1242

Apple ne fournit pas de compilateurs avec ses versions de l'App Store OS (Lion et maintenant Mountain Lion), la réponse est donc non.

Il fournit un binaire llvm-gcc qui sert de gcc dans le cadre de Xcode et des outils de développement. Il s'agit d'un téléchargement gratuit et vous pouvez l'utiliser pour passer à la version de gcc de votre choix si la version fournie ne vous convient pas.

Voici la version de gcc fournie avec Xcode v4.3.3

Air:~ mike$ which gcc
/usr/bin/gcc
Air:~ mike$ gcc --version
i686-apple-darwin11-llvm-gcc-4.2 (GCC) 4.2.1 (Based on Apple Inc. build 5658) (LLVM build 2336.9.00)
Copyright (C) 2007 Free Software Foundation, Inc.
This is free software; see the source for copying conditions.  There is NO
warranty; not even for M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.

LesApples.com

LesApples est une communauté de Apple où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res utilisateurs d'appareils Apple, poser vos propres questions ou résoudre celles des autres.

Powered by:

X